Principle of the Sliding Bi-Blocks Insulator PDF Print E-mail

 

 

 

Until today, to replace a mono-block insulator, it is necessary to raise the rail and to release the insulator head. This operation requires to dismount a total of seven insulators to replace only one.

 

But the Third-Rail Insulator can be replaced very easily, without moving the rail. The only insulator to dismantle is the one to be replaced.

 

This patented concept improves the mechanical limits, the electrical performance and the corrosion resistance. Thus, the benefits are:

  • An improved emergency repair
  • An optimized preventive maintenance
  • A minimized manpower cost
  • A reduced product cost by changing only the top
